How much do people at State Auto Insurance get paid? See the latest salaries by department and job title. The average estimated annual salary, including base and bonus, at State Auto Insurance is $112,515, or $54 per hour, while the estimated median salary is $115,989, or $55 per hour.
At State Auto Insurance, the highest paid job is a Group Product Manager at $178,757 annually and the lowest is a CS Rep at $46,211 annually. Average State Auto Insurance salaries by department include: Admin at $55,422, Business Development at $116,414, Product at $131,307, and Operations at $85,765. Half of State Auto Insurance salaries are above $115,989.

State Auto Insurance's PTO and Vacation policy typically gives 10-15 days off a year with 0% of employees expected to be work free while out of office. State Auto Insurance's benefits and PTO Package averages to represent a $500 -$1000 cash value per month.
